Are Novelty Identification Passes Legal in the United Kingdom? The Users Require to Know
While it’s tempting to have a copyright document for entertainment, such legality in the UK is tricky. Generally, producing a fake photo pass with the purpose to trick others is prohibited under laws like the Fraud Act. Although if it’s displayed as a joke item, using it to gain something you're aren't allowed to, such as drinks or entry to a place, may result in serious charges including financial penalties. So, be extremely aware before purchasing or displaying such documents.
